Description

Timing chain cover lid
Technical field
Engine field of sealing technology is the utility model is related to, more particularly to a kind of timing chain cover lid.
Background technology
Car engine timing transmission (the power transmission from bent axle to camshaft) system typically has three kinds of type of belt drive, i.e., Belt transmission, chain drive, gear drive etc., it is common for first two.For the engine using timing chain transmission, timing chain Systematic part and engine interior driving parts necessarily contact, and caused mist of oil can be at this moment necessary to external diffusion in the course of work Periphery is connected to gray iron to be sealed, avoid internal mist of oil from being leaked to external engine using timing chain cover lid.Start Machine can produce various vibrations in the course of the work, while engine body temperature also raises, it is incident be exactly each part by Thermal expansion, in the case, the mist of oil of engine interior may from timing chain cover lid and gray iron connection gap in ooze Drain to outside.To ensure that engine interior mist of oil will not leak, it is desirable to the part of good sealing effectiveness, but timing chain Cover lid connection engine cylinder-body and cylinder cap, span is big, realizes that the difficulty being fully sealed is larger.
Utility model content
The purpose of this utility model is to provide a kind of timing chain cover lid, it is ensured that with engine cylinder-body, cylinder cap, underframe Mounting surface, which coordinates to form, to be tightly connected, and avoids mist of oil from revealing.
To achieve these goals, the utility model takes following technical scheme:A kind of timing chain cover lid, including cover lid sheet Body, the both sides of bonnet body in the longitudinal direction are provided with flange, the installation of flange and engine cylinder-body, cylinder cap, underframe Face corresponding matching, ramp down angle, the surface coating of described flange are provided between described flange and the side wall of bonnet body There is silica gel.
In above-mentioned technical proposal, the screwed hole that the surface of flange is corresponded on the mounting surface of gray iron, underframe opens up There is mounting hole, its fitting corresponding with mounting surface, bolt are uniformly passed through into installation again coated with silica gel in advance on the surface of flange Hole carries out fastening installation with screwed hole, and silica gel is sealed the minim gap filling between flange and mounting surface, and silica gel exists Being squeezed in installation process can extend to both sides, and a storage glue space silicon is at this moment formed between ramp down angle and mounting surface Glue, avoid silica gel from directly falling in engine from being extruded between faying face, and store up glue space and fill up silica gel and greatly add Strong sealing effectiveness.

Embodiment
Made further instructions with reference to 1~4 pair of the utility model of accompanying drawing:
A kind of timing chain cover lid, including bonnet body 10, the both sides of bonnet body 10 in the longitudinal direction are provided with flange 20, flange 20 and engine cylinder-body A, cylinder cap B, underframe C mounting surface corresponding matching, described flange 20 cover this with cover Ramp down angle 21 is provided between the side wall of body 10, the surface of described flange 20 is coated with silica gel.The surface of flange 20 is corresponding Cylinder body A, cylinder cap B, underframe C mounting surface on screwed hole offer mounting hole, uniformly applied in advance on the surface of flange 20 Silica gel is covered with again by its fitting corresponding with mounting surface, and bolt carries out fastening installation through mounting hole and screwed hole, and silica gel is by flange Minim gap filling between side 20 and mounting surface is sealed, and silica gel is squeezed in installation process to be extended to both sides, At this moment a storage glue space silica gel is formed between ramp down angle 21 and mounting surface, avoids silica gel from being directly squeezed between faying face Go out to fall in engine, and store up glue space and fill up silica gel and greatly strengthen sealing effectiveness.
Described flange 20 is opened in corresponding cylinder body B and cylinder cap A join domain, cylinder body B and underframe C join domain Provided with recess 22, described recess 22 is extended on ramp down angle 21.Cylinder body B and cylinder cap A, cylinder body B and underframe C when mounted two Installation gap between two be present, corresponding to join provided with recess 22 and recess 22 with ramp down angle 21, at this moment silica gel, which is squeezed, to prolong Extend in recess 22, forming continuous band with the silica gel on ramp down angle 21 blocks installation gap, further adds close Seal effect.
The lower surface 11 of described bonnet body 10 is connected with engine oil pan D, is opened up on described lower surface 11 There is deep-slotted chip breaker 12, described deep-slotted chip breaker 12 joins with ramp down angle 21.Bonnet body 10 and cylinder body A, cylinder cap B, underframe C, which coordinate, to be connected After connecing, its lower surface 11 is connected with oil pan D, is equally easy for accommodating silica gel and flange 20, ramp down provided with deep-slotted chip breaker 12 Silica gel on angle 21 forms continuous band, it is ensured that bonnet body 10 and oil pan D sealed connection.
The width of described flange 20 is more than 5mm, and the specification at ramp down angle 21 is 3mm × 30 °, and the specification of deep-slotted chip breaker 12 is 2mm × 45 °, the lower surface 11 of bonnet body 10 are higher than underframe C bottom surface.When oil pan D is installed, oil pan D's Upper mounting surface is bonded with underframe C bottom surface, is existed between the lower surface of oil pan D upper mounting surface and bonnet body 10 Gap is installed, installation gap is that 0.15mm or so is easy to accommodate silica gel, because under engine behavior, bonnet body 10 can be by The enough distortion allowances of bonnet body 10 are left in thermal expansion, installation gap for.
The surface of described flange 20 is uniformly laid with the raised line of reticulate pattern.Region between the raised line of reticulate pattern is used for More silica gel are accommodated, add sealing effectiveness.
The surface middle part of described flange 20 uniformly offers the distance between mounting hole 23, adjacent mounting hole 23 and is in Five times of the diameter of mounting hole 23 are between ten times of sizes.Specific arrangement mounting hole 23, the range of stress after fastening bolt can The region covered between mounting hole 23 two-by-two, enhances sealing effectiveness.
The surface of described flange 20 is further opened with craft thread hole 24.Silica gel has stronger bonding effect, dismounting Shi Renli is difficult to be dismantled, so coordinating provided with craft thread hole 24 and bolt, turn bolt is withstood to be made caused by flange Firmly bonnet body 10 is separated with mounting surface.
